Tip Tuesday
Read Terms of Services and Privacy Policies
Image (bottom middle): A legal document.
#TipTuesday: Before creating an account or installing an app, read the Terms of Service and Privacy policy to understand what data's being collected about you, who it's being shared with, how long it's stored, and what your rights are.

Tip Tuesday
Shred paper documents with a cross-cut shredder
Image of a cartoon business guy shredding a paper document in a shredder.
#TipTuesday Invest in a cross-cut document shredder to destroy your sensitive paper documents, credit/debit cards, and IDs. Also shred things that have your name and physical address (i.e. magazine covers, shipping labels, envelopes, prescription labels, or anything that can identify you).

Tip Tuesday
Using AI agents?
Some things to do:
Require human intervention when agent requires higher privileges
Log everything
Sandbox agents
image (bottom center): a cartoon robot
#TipTuesday: There's much to consider when deploying AI agents. They can act in unexpected ways add actors can manipulate inputs. Agents can hallucinate and inadvertently exploit the enterprise.
